Dewberry Announces Promotions in its Infrastructure Engineering Services Area

lines_dots

Fairfax, VA

Firm Continues to Grow with Major Projects, Breakthrough Services

Dewberry, a nationally recognized consulting firm based in Fairfax, Virginia, has announced several promotions in its Infrastructure Engineering Services area. The firm, which has more than 40 locations throughout the United States, has continued to grow over the past year and now has approximately 2,000 employees. More than 100 promotions were recently announced, the largest number of promotions in one year for the firm in its 53-year history.

Robert Edwards, PE, M.ASCE, a senior structural engineer in Dewberry’s Fairfax office, has been promoted to associate. He holds a Bachelor of Science degree in civil engineering from the University of Kentucky.

Ronald J. Jakominich, PE, a transportation engineer in Dewberry’s Fairfax office, has been promoted to associate. He holds a Bachelor of Science degree in civil engineering from Villanova University.

James C. Filson, PE, a senior water resources engineer in the Fairfax office, has been promoted to associate. He holds a Bachelor of Science degree in civil engineering from the University of South Florida.

Ashlee R. Marsh, PE, an environmental engineer in the Fairfax office, has been promoted to associate. She holds a Bachelor of Science degree in urban systems engineering from George Mason University.
